
Country singer Jo Dee Messina is pregnant – and it’s a boy, she tells PEOPLE exclusively.
“I am in my third trimester now,” says
Messina, 38, who celebrated her one-year anniversary with husband Chris Deffenbaugh, 28, last week. “We knew we wanted to have kids, but we just said, ‘Whenever it happens, it happens.’ And it happened!” she says. “We were both surprised at first. It’s such a lifestyle change. But then we’re like, ‘Wow, we’re going to be parents!’”
The star had been in the midst of a weight loss regimen when she found out the news. Realizing her weight wasn’t going down on schedule, “I took a test, and of course, I found out I was pregnant,” she says, adding that she’s “right on target” with her weight gain now, after about six months of pregnancy. “I’ve gained about 11 lbs., which is good,” she says. “I’m staying really fit. I run 30 minutes a day and weight train for an hour, five days a week. This is all baby!”
She’s in such good shape,
Messina even plans to run a five-mile race on Thanksgiving Day. “I’ll be eight months pregnant and running,” laughs
Messina, who hopes to be back in shape and ready to shoot the video for her song “Unmistakable” just six weeks after giving birth. “It should be interesting!”
As will touring with a newborn baby on board when
Messina hits the road next year. “I will take him on tour with me, but I’m like, ‘How do you do that?’”
Messina says. “How do you do the bus? Who rides where? Band? Crew? Family? What safety devices do you need? I might grab one of the other singer moms like Sara Evans or Martina McBride and say, ‘Help me!’”
